Quotes

» “I never want to be a showoff or attention getter or something that, truthfully, is kind of repulsive to me, but I get uncomfortable.”

» “I have no idea what to do. People are taking my picture, and I’m just, like, standing there blinking. I’m so not suave.” - on becoming famous

» “I’ve always felt like a tomboy but especially beside Christina Applegate and Cameron Diaz. God bless anyone who looks at the three of us in one frame and still finds me sexy.” - about working on The Sweetest Thing

» “I was a smoker for about 20 years.”

» “My first crush was Spock. I thought it didn’t get any better than Spock.”

» “None of us are really these sexy perfect people you see on TV. We’re really someone you can really relate to, really accessible. I mean that’s not really something I wanted to say about myself.”

» “I guess there’s got to be someone who gets dumped on and I’d rather be that someone than have someone else be that someone.”

» “I remember filming the first ‘Hellboy’ in Prague and I was so lonely. I Ended up rooting around on the internet. I looked at some comments that people had written and I had no idea that I was so disliked! And you know, that becomes your consciousness. I told [director] Guillermo [del Toro] what I’d done and he said, ‘You might as well go lick the bottom of a toilet seat bowl, because that’s as much good as it’s going to do you.’” - on criticism

» “My business manager told me I had to have special insurance. He was afraid someone would hang themselves with one of my belts and I’d get sued. I decided it was time to get out of the business.” - on quitting clothing design

» “In fourth grade, I made a girl eat staples because I wanted her satin pants. She didn’t die, though, and now we’re friends.”

» “I’m an actress for hire, and I haven’t been able to indulge a snobbism that I’d like to in choosing films. Money-wise I work from film to film, so there are some things I’m just going to have to forgive myself for doing and see what there is to learn”

» “If nothing else, it makes your teeth fall out and it smells.” - on smoking

» “I look like a lesbian in a correctional facility.” - on what her driver’s license looks like

» “I prefer doing films because they light you a lot better.”

» “I don’t have the face to constantly radiate leading lady energy. There is only one Reese Witherspoon. There is only one Julia Roberts. I don’t fit that mould. And you know what else? I don’t want to.”

» “If you are just playing the foil to the beautiful, glamorous ones, it’s bound to be the opposite, so you get me. As an actress, it would be a waste for me to try and play the glamour part, because truthfully, I am really not at all that.”

» “No one has ever really noticed my breasts much at all in my real life so that was a real departure for me.” - on her role in A Dirty Shame
